This is what the publisher tells us about this book: Learn to make exceptional sourdough pizza at home with this groundbreaking, comprehensive guide from the New York Times bestselling and James Beard Award–winning author of The Perfect Loaf . Long before he founded the website The Perfect Loaf and became one of the go-to experts on sourdough baking, Maurizio Leo grew up in his family’s pizzeria, watching his dad cook countless pies. In The Perfect Pizza , he returns to his roots, tackling pizza with his signature in-depth, technique-driven approach. You can make unbelievably good homemade pizza using your sourdough starter, in any style of oven, and Maurizio is here to show you how. The key to making incredible pizza at home lies in making a great dough. Rather than relying on a few master dough recipes like most pizza books, The Perfect Pizza provides unique recipes for more than forty specialty pizza styles, meticulously tested to achieve the best flavor and texture. With helpful QR codes and step-by-step photographs, Maurizio dives into the technique behind creating and maintaining a sourdough starter, mixing dough, managing dough fermentation, and the handling skills needed for balling, stretching, and finally launching the pizza into the oven.
